What can and can't I put in the black bin? Your black refuse bin is for all non-bulky household waste that cannot be recycled via the kerbside recycling service or garden waste service.
Electrical items (for example Microwaves, TV's and Computers) should not be placed in your black bin and can be taken to your nearest Household Waste Recycling Centre. If bulky household waste or electrical items are placed in the black bin it will not be emptied.
Where should I put my bin to be collected? Please put your black bin at the edge of the property nearest the road unless you have an assisted collection.
What time will my bin be collected? Collections will start from 6.45am each day. Usual collection times may vary due to events such as breakdown, traffic diversions and weather conditions and may occur later or earlier than expected. Refuse collections will be made weekly on the same day each week (excepting Bank Holidays and Christmas/New Year period).
Where will my bin be when it is has been emptied? The collection crews should return bins to the point at which they were presented.
Can I put extra waste at the side of my bin for collection? No. The Council has a no side waste policy which means that any extra waste placed next to the black bin will not be collected.

Assisted Collection: If you are unable to take your bin out for collection and there is no one within the family able to present the black bin and where no other arrangements can be made, you can request assisted collection whereby the bin will be collected and returned to its storage point. About your black bins size: Currently a standard 240 litre wheeled bin is provided to each household with the exception of some multiple occupancy and some isolated premises. A larger bin/additional bin may be provided to households of six or more persons if it is demonstrated that the standard bin is insufficient. Alternatively a smaller bin (140 litre) may be provided if the standard bin has become too large for the household's waste disposal needs.

New Bin: If you live in a new build property your building developers are responsible for purchasing your first black wheelie bin. However if you wish to purchase a black bin they are £46 each and will be delivered. Red Boxes and Green Bins are available free of charge.
